2009 Holden Colorado Pickup Truck Unveiled

GM’s Australian branch has lifted the covers off its soon to be released, new light commercial vehicle, the Holden Colorado that will replace the Rodeo. Despite the name change, the Colorado is nothing more than a reowrked version of the Rodeo. The reason that Holden renamed its pickup truck to Colorado is because the Aussies lost the right to use the Rodeo name after the split between GM and Isuzu. -Continued

Available in 4x2 or 4x4 variants, the Colorado will be offered with three engine options, including a 161Hp 3.0 litre four-cylinder common rail turbo diesel. Also available is a 3.6 litre Alloytec V6 petrol engine and a 2.4 litre four-cylinder petrol engine.
